TRIGLIDAE

Lepidotrigla bispinosa Steindachner 1898

Gulf of Suez: Egypt (Steindachner 1898a).

Gulf of Aqaba: Israel (Baranes & Golani 1993).

Red Sea main basin: ¯

General distribution: Red Sea, northwestern Indian Ocean: Somalia and Persian Gulf east to western India.

Lepidotrigla spiloptera Günther 1880

Gulf of Suez: ¯

Gulf of Aqaba: Israel (Baranes & Golani 1993).

Red Sea main basin: ¯

General distribution: Red Sea, Indo-West Pacific: East Africa east to Philippines.

* Pterygotrigla spirai Golani & Baranes 1997

Gulf of Suez: ¯

Gulf of Aqaba: Egypt (Golani & Baranes 1997), Israel (Baranes & Golani 1993, as Pterygotrigla sp.; Golani & Baranes 1997), Jordan (Khalaf et a. 1996, as Pterygotrigla hemisticta; Khalaf & Zajonz 2007).

Red Sea main basin: ¯

General distribution: Gulf of Aqaba endemic.
